Treatment Arms
ArmTypeDescription
Group AEXPERIMENTALParticipants with DSRCT who have undergone GTR of their abdominopelvic disease and who have no definitive radiological evidence of disease in liver or outside the abd/pelvis. Patients if deemed of likely benefit to the patient after completing IP RIT plus WAP-IMRT, or will be mandated if ANC is persistently \<500/ul despite use of G-CSF for \>1 week, or if patients experience life threatening febrile neutropenia.
Group BEXPERIMENTALDSRCT patients who have macroscopic residual disease OR who have previously experienced progression of disease while on treatment but have subsequently had a GTR
Group CEXPERIMENTALParticipants with tumors other than DSRCT and will be enrolled onto an assessment arm to determine eligibility. Immunohistochemistry to assess B7H3 expression will be performed on frozen or paraffin embedded tissue using omburtamab (frozen tissue) or a commercially available anti-B7H3 antibody (if paraffin embedded).
Interventions
NameTypeDescription
131 I-omburtamabDRUGSingle dose of IP RIT administered through an IP catheter with 131 I-omburtamab at 80mCi/m2
WAP-IMRTRADIATIONGroup A participants will receive WAP-IMRT approximately 2-4 weeks after completing IP RIT. A dose of 30 Gy will be delivered in 20 fractions of 1.5 Gy given once daily, 5 days per week over the course of approximately 4 weeks
